Tractor-trailer driver killed after crash into an overpass on Rt. 295 in Marlton, New Jersey

A tractor-trailer was killed after they crashed into an overpass on Route 295 southbound in Marlton, New Jersey, Thursday afternoon, causing traffic to back up.

The truck crashed into the Route 38 overpass, causing the traffic disruption.

New Jersey State Police said troopers were called to the overpass shortly after 12:30 p.m. for a reported crash.

There, first responders located 39-year-old Dorian Flemmins of Trenton. Police said Flemmins was behind the wheel of the Volvo tractor-trailer when he lost control, veered to the left and struck a concrete support for the overpass bridge.

Chopper 3 was overhead as traffic backed up. Ambulances, a medical helicopter and other emergency vehicles were also at the scene around 1:30 p.m.
